Hypocatastasis is a rhetorical device that implies a comparison without directly stating it, often relying on context for meaning. Four examples include: referring to a ruthless leader as a "lion," suggesting their fierceness; calling a manipulative person a "snake," implying deceit; describing a quiet room as "a tomb," indicating stillness and lifelessness; and labeling a corrupt politician as a "wolf in sheep's clothing," insinuating hidden danger. Each example evokes imagery and associations that enhance understanding without explicit comparison.
